Topics Covered
- 1. Introduction to Complex Systems: Learners will explore the fundamental concepts of complex systems, including feedback loops, emergence, and self-organization. They will gain an understanding of how to identify and characterize complex systems in various domains.
- 2. Data Fundamentals for Complex Systems: This module covers essential data concepts, including data types, data collection methods, and data quality issues. Learners will develop skills in data handling and preparation for analysis.
- 3. Statistical Methods for Complex Systems Analysis: Learners will study statistical techniques for analyzing complex systems, including regression, time-series analysis, and machine learning methods. Practical skills in applying these methods to real-world data will be developed.
- 4. Visualization Techniques for Complex Systems: This module focuses on visualizing complex data and systems using various tools and techniques. Learners will learn how to create effective visualizations to communicate insights and patterns in complex systems.
- 5. Agent-Based Modeling in Complex Systems: Learners will delve into agent-based modeling as a tool for simulating complex systems. They will gain hands-on experience in building and analyzing agent-based models to understand system dynamics.
- 6. Systems Dynamics and Modeling: This module covers systems dynamics principles and modeling techniques. Learners will learn to build dynamic models to simulate and analyze complex systems over time.
- 7. Advanced Data Analysis Techniques for Complex Systems: Building on foundational statistical methods, learners will explore advanced data analysis techniques such as deep learning, data mining, and network analysis. Practical skills in implementing these techniques will be developed.
- 8. Case Studies in Complex Systems: Learners will study real-world case studies of complex systems in various fields. They will analyze these cases using the skills and knowledge gained throughout the course to understand the challenges and solutions in managing complex systems.
- 9. Ethical Considerations in Data-Driven Complex Systems: This module discusses ethical issues related to data use in complex systems, including data privacy, bias, and transparency. Learners will explore ethical frameworks and best practices for responsible data use.
- 10. Strategic Decision Making in Complex Systems: Learners will apply their knowledge to strategic decision-making in complex systems. They will learn how to use data and models to inform and evaluate strategic decisions in real-world contexts.
